Flood Insurance Coverage Deserves Special Attention
For a lot of New Orleans residents, flood insurance coverage is among the best essential items of the insurance coverage problem.
Flood insurance can be obtained via the National Flood Insurance System (NFIP), personal insurers, and also excess lines insurers. Policies can easily provide protection for a building, its components, or both, subject to the conditions, limitations, omissions, as well as deductibles of the plan.
Another necessary consideration is timing. The Louisiana Department of Insurance notes that NFIP plans commonly possess a 30-day hanging around time frame prior to coverage works, based on relevant exceptions. That indicates waiting up until a hurricane is approaching might be actually far too late.
Even property owners that stay outside regions commonly looked at higher danger might want to examine flooding protection. Flooding performs certainly not always respect community limits, and the expense of fixing water damages can be significant.
Knowing Wind and also Storm Protection
New Orleans residents ought to also pay for close attention to wind and named-storm stipulations. A policy might include a separate storm or even named-storm deductible, which may work differently coming from a conventional buck deductible.
The Louisiana Department of Insurance policy posts buyer advice primarily addressing named-storm deductibles as well as urges insurance holders to know how these arrangements use.
Rather than inquiring only, “The amount of performs my insurance policy cost?” house owners ought to ask:
What is my common tax deductible?
Is there a separate named-storm or hurricane tax deductible?
Performs my policy cover wind damages?
What takes place if wind and flooding damage develop during the course of the same tornado?
Are my home and individual possessions insured for sensible substitute costs?
These inquiries may show crucial variations between seemingly comparable policies.
Car Insurance Policy in New Orleans
Insurance policy New Orleans citizens need is actually certainly not confined to home insurance coverage. Car insurance coverage is actually one more crucial consideration, specifically in an area where extreme climate may ruin lorries.
Louisiana’s Division of Insurance reveals that complete automobile protection can usually give defense for flood and also water damage to a motor vehicle. A house owners plan, through comparison, does certainly not deal with a car wrecked through flooding.
Motorists should for that reason review whether their car plan features comprehensive coverage and also know the relevant deductible. This may be especially valuable for folks that position outdoors or regularly take a trip through regions prone to heavy rainfall and flooding.
Renters Required Insurance Coverage Too
Occupants in some cases presume that their landlord’s insurance coverage guards every thing inside a home or rental home. For the most part, the proprietor’s residential or commercial property insurance guards the building as opposed to the renter’s private properties.
Lessees insurance coverage can easily assist guard possessions and also may supply liability insurance coverage, relying on the plan. Flood protection is another concern: tenants can easily secure different flooding protection for qualified private property by means of the NFIP as well as exclusive insurers.
For renters, developing a home stock can bring in the claims process much easier. Photos, video recordings, proof of purchases, and also documents of valuable possessions may offer helpful information if residential or commercial property is actually damaged or damaged.
